Rork's pitch — prompt to real native app — is genuinely rare, and the reasons people look elsewhere are usually the same: the message-credit model burns fast, or they realize they actually need a web app, not a mobile one. These seven alternatives cover both cases. The first three are true native-mobile options; the rest are the web builders you should choose if the browser is your real target.
Why look past Rork?
Rork is excellent at what it does, but it's not for everyone. Complex apps chew through credits, it's newer than the web-only leaders, and if your product is really a SaaS dashboard you're paying a native-mobile premium you don't need. The key question before you switch: do you actually need native mobile output? Your answer decides which half of this list matters.
1. CatDoes — best native match
Best for: people who want Rork's native output with fewer broken iterations.
CatDoes is the closest like-for-like Rork alternative — same React Native stack for cross-platform mobile, but with a built-in backend, reliable publishing and a checkpoint system that stops a bad prompt from breaking your whole app. That checkpoint safety net is the single most-requested feature prompt-builders lack, and it makes CatDoes feel steadier on longer builds. If Rork's iteration reliability frustrated you, start here.
2. a0.dev — best mobile speed
Best for: founders who want the fastest path from idea to a testable native app.
a0.dev is a fast, mobile-first AI builder that generates React Native apps you can preview on your phone almost immediately. It's optimized for speed and quick iteration, which makes it a great fit for validating a concept before you commit to a heavier build. It competes directly with Rork on price and native output, so it's a natural second option to trial.
3. Bloom.diy — best YC-backed newcomer
Best for: early adopters who want cross-platform apps with live on-device testing.
Bloom.diy is a vibe-coding mobile builder backed by Y Combinator that takes you from idea to a functional cross-platform app quickly, with backend services and live testing directly on your phone. It's newer and less proven than CatDoes or Rork, but the on-device preview loop is genuinely useful for tightening a design fast. Worth a look if you like being early.
4. Lovable — best for web apps
Best for: anyone whose product is really a web app or SaaS, not a mobile app.
If you've realized you don't need native mobile, Lovable is the obvious move. It builds polished React + TypeScript web apps with native Supabase and Stripe integrations, and its credits stretch further than Rork's for web work. It's a category leader in our best AI app builders roundup, and we compare it directly to Rork in Rork vs Lovable.
5. Bolt — best code control
Best for: more technical builders who want to edit the generated code directly.
Bolt is sharper than most no-code tools for technical users — think Cursor with a sandbox attached. Its defining feature is full code access: unlike Rork or Lovable, you can directly edit and extend everything it generates. It's web-focused and fast for prototypes, so it's the pick when you want AI speed without giving up hands-on control.
6. Replit Agent — best full-stack web
Best for: full-stack web apps with hosting and a database in one place.
Replit Agent builds and deploys full-stack web apps end to end, with database, auth and hosting handled in the browser. Its deploy target is the web, so it's not a native-mobile substitute for Rork — but for a complete web product without touching infrastructure, it's one of the strongest options going.
7. v0 — best UI generation
Best for: teams that want beautiful React UI they'll wire up themselves.
v0 from Vercel excels at generating clean, production-quality React and Tailwind interfaces from a prompt. It's more of a UI-and-frontend specialist than a full app builder, which makes it a great complement to a backend you already have. Web-only, but the front-end output is among the best in the category.
How to choose
Decide native vs web first. If you need a native mobile app, your shortlist is CatDoes, a0.dev or Bloom.diy alongside Rork itself. If your product lives in the browser, pick Lovable for polish, Bolt for code control, Replit Agent for full-stack, or v0 for UI.

Frequently Asked Questions
What is the best Rork alternative for native mobile apps?
CatDoes is the closest match — same React Native stack, but with a built-in backend, reliable publishing and a checkpoint system that prevents broken iterations. a0.dev and Bloom.diy are also strong native-mobile options. Most other builders are web-only, so they're not true Rork replacements for App Store distribution.
Is there a cheaper alternative to Rork?
For web apps, Lovable and Bolt are usually cheaper because their credits stretch further without compiling native binaries. For native mobile specifically, CatDoes and a0.dev compete on price with Rork's plans, so the savings depend on whether you actually need native output.
Can Replit Agent build native iOS and Android apps?
Not really. Replit Agent is powerful and can build mobile-friendly apps, but as of 2026 its deploy target is the web — there's no first-party path for shipping real native iOS or Android binaries. For native distribution, Rork, CatDoes or a0.dev are better fits.
Which alternative has a checkpoint or undo system?
CatDoes is noted for a checkpoint system that prevents broken iterations, which addresses a common frustration with prompt-based builders. Many web builders like Lovable and Bolt also keep version history you can roll back to.
Should I use a web builder instead of Rork?
Only if your product works as a web app. If you truly need a native mobile app in the stores, a web builder isn't a substitute — you'd be shipping a browser app in a phone frame. Match the tool to your output: web builder for web, native builder for native.
Are these alternatives beginner-friendly?
Yes. Nearly all of them are built for non-technical users and work from plain-English prompts. The main differences are output target (native vs web), backend maturity and how quickly credits are consumed, not coding difficulty.
